Rep Power: 14 | | Try tracking your hunger through the day. Every hour or so check yourself on a scale of 0-10, with 0 being starving and 10 being gut busting full. Think of 5 as satisfied. When I did this I found I usually started eating around a 4 or 5 and ate until 8 or 9. Also track your calories and post back to let us know how your hunger scale and calories are going.
The thing is, there are two reasons why you might be thinking about food all the time. The first is that you might not be getting enough calories and your body is telling you to eat more. The second is that food might be an emotional crutch or a habit, in which case you would need to break the habit. Our advice would vary drastically depending on which of these two is the issue.
We can't really tell from your messages really which of these it might be so it's hard to figure out how to help. If you track your hunger and your calories then we will have a better picture of how to help. |

Rep Power: 0 | | One thing that also works really well for me is a lot of time I think I am hungry, when really I am not. Sounds lame but it is true. Alot of people mistake their thirst cravings for hunger. I know that you feel thirsty sometimes, but sometimes those hunger pains can be thirst cravings.
Try drinking a huge glass of water...8-16oz and let it sit for 30 mins. I know easier said then done, I know what to do myself but dont always do it, and see how you feel after 30 mins. If you are still hungry then have a snack, if you feel okay maybe have some more water or let your stomach sit.
Also try not compair your cravings too much to other women. You seem like you are an active woman and you are very muscular. Try not to be down on yourself for that.
Also you asked how you can loose weight by eating more....as long as you are eating healthy and decent sized portions if you keep your metabolism going by eating more smaller meals a day you can still loose weight versus eating three huge meals a day. Hope this helps. |
